From August 28 to 31, KSRM “BIG OM” organized the 19th International Big Game Fishing Competition.
With the participation of 35 volunteers and official oversight from the Oceanographic Institute, the Croatian Fishing Federation, the Fisheries Inspectorate, and the Coast Guard, the competition brought together 33 crews with 150 participants from Croatia and abroad. It also served as a qualifying event for the 2025 World Cup in Costa Rica.
The victory went to the Slovenian crew Liquid Tuna with a 225 kg tuna catch, while second and third place were claimed by local teams Mane 2 and Team Dumboka. A total of 44 bites were recorded, with 10 tuna caught, weighing a total of 842 kg.
The event was enriched with entertainment programs, gastronomic festivities, and public weigh-ins on the Omišalj waterfront, further confirming BIG OM’s status as a prestigious competition and a major tourist event.
